Common Issues: What Problems Prevent Garage Openers?

Garage openers fail to work due to numerous causes, and knowing them will save you money and time. The most usual issues are:

  • Dead remote or keypad batteries

  • Misaligned or obstructed safety sensors

  • Defective or stretched springs

  • Worn gears within the opener motor

  • Misaligned, dirty, or bent tracks

  • Power or wiring problems

Cost Breakdown: How Much Do Repairs Typically Cost?

Service Type

Average Cost (USD)

Notes

Remote or Keypad Repair

$60 – $120

Battery and reprogramming included

Opener Motor Repair/Replacement

$150 – $450

Smart models on higher end

Spring Replacement

$180 – $350

Varies by size and type

Track & Roller Repair

$100 – $250

Cleaning and realignment included

Sensor Adjustment/Replacement

$75 – $200

Normally repaired promptly

Emergency After-Hours Service

$200 – $500

Night/weekend fees included

Disclaimer: Costs vary by model, materials, and labor. Always request a written estimate before work begins.

FAQs:-

Why won’t my garage opener respond to the remote?
Dead batteries, sensor misalignment, or motor issues are common causes.

Should I repair garage door springs myself?
No, springs are dangerous and require professional tools.

How often should maintenance be done?
Once a year for residential systems; quarterly for commercial.

What’s the average lifespan of a garage opener?
10–15 years with regular care.

Do local companies provide warranties?
Yes, most cover both parts and labor.

How long does emergency repair take?
Typically 1–3 hours in Costa Mesa.

Should I repair or replace my opener?
If repair costs exceed 50% of replacement, replacement is usually better.

Are smart garage openers worth it?
Yes, they offer convenience, security, and phone-based control.

Do local technicians service both homes and businesses?
Yes, most provide both residential and commercial solutions.

What DIY maintenance is safe?
Lubricate moving parts, clean tracks, and check sensors regularly.
